腾讯云2核2G的云服务器(如轻量应用服务器或CVM)可以搭建WordPress,但属于“最低可行配置”,适合个人博客、测试环境或低流量站点(日均PV < 1000),不推荐用于生产环境中的中高流量网站或插件/主题繁多的站点。
以下是具体分析和建议:
✅ 可以运行的依据:
- WordPress官方最低要求:PHP 7.4+、MySQL 5.6+/MariaDB 10.1+、128MB内存(实际远不够);
- 2核2G在轻量负载下(如纯静态页面、少量文章、无缓存、无CDN、无统计插件)能正常安装和访问;
- 腾讯云轻量应用服务器(如2核2G 50GB SSD)预装LAMP/LNMP环境,部署便捷。
| ⚠️ 主要瓶颈与风险: | 维度 | 问题说明 |
|---|---|---|
| 内存压力大 | WordPress + MySQL + PHP-FPM + Nginx/Apache 默认占用常超1.5GB;开启WP Super Cache、Jetpack等插件后极易OOM(内存溢出),触发OOM Killer杀进程(常见MySQL崩溃); | |
| 并发能力弱 | 2核CPU在>10–20并发请求时可能响应变慢,尤其启用全站HTTPS、图片压缩、实时搜索等功能时; | |
| 数据库性能受限 | MySQL默认配置未优化,2G内存下InnoDB缓冲池(innodb_buffer_pool_size)建议仅设为512MB–1GB,否则易swap,导致IO卡顿; | |
| 扩展性差 | 无法支撑WooCommerce电商、会员系统、大量表单提交、定时备份(如UpdraftPlus)等资源密集型功能; |
🔧 若坚持使用2核2G,必须做的优化(否则极易崩溃):
- 选择轻量栈:用 LNMP(Nginx + PHP-FPM + MySQL) 替代Apache,更省内存;
- PHP调优:
pm = ondemand或pm = static(pm.max_children = 15–20)memory_limit = 128M(勿设过高!)
- MySQL精简:禁用不用的存储引擎,
innodb_buffer_pool_size = 768M,关闭查询缓存(已弃用); - 强制启用对象缓存:安装 Redis(内存分配 ≤ 256MB) + WP Redis插件,大幅降低DB压力;
- 静态资源托管:用腾讯云COS + CDN 托管图片、JS/CSS,减轻服务器负载;
- 禁用/卸载冗余插件:避免安装All-in-One SEO、Yoast(太重)、实时聊天、复杂安全插件等;
- 定期监控:用
htop、mysqladmin processlist、腾讯云控制台监控内存/CPU,设置告警。
| 📌 更推荐的替代方案(性价比更高): | 场景 | 推荐配置 | 理由 |
|---|---|---|---|
| 个人博客 / 小企业官网(<500 PV/天) | 腾讯云轻量应用服务器 2核4G(起售价约¥60/月) | 多2GB内存可从容运行Redis+OPcache+基础插件,稳定性显著提升; | |
| 测试/开发环境 | 轻量2核2G + 快照备份 | 安全可控,成本低; | |
| 生产级WordPress(>1000 PV/天或需电商/会员) | CVM 2核4G 或 4核8G + 云数据库MySQL(独享型)+ COS+CDN | 分离DB压力,弹性伸缩,保障SLA; |
✅ 结论:
能跑,但不稳;能建,但难维。
若是学习、练手、极简博客,2核2G够用(务必按上述优化);
若是面向客户、有SEO需求、需长期稳定运行,强烈建议升级至2核4G起步——多花几十元/月换来的是可用性、维护效率和用户体验的质变。
需要的话,我可以为你提供一份【腾讯云轻量2核2G部署WordPress的完整优化脚本】(含Nginx配置、PHP-FPM调优、Redis集成步骤),欢迎随时提出 👍
是否需要?
CLOUD云枢